an update for those who intend to be in SG for the games. Take note what i am pointing out usually is not on the tourist brochure or briefings.


The media centre is right smack at the Marina Bay Sands Casino and Resort. Hopefully your event is in its vicinity. Fortunately there is a fleet of buses to get to the sports venues but make sure your accreditation covers their use. Alternatively there are the cab services but there are surcharge if from the MBS...avoid peak hours as the meter moves even when the cab doesnt. Then there is the MRT/Metro/Underground but again depending on when you take the train, its either a leisurely ride or cramped like sardines especially if your going full kit.
